This study aims to examine student mathematics learning outcomes in terms of each grade level in elementary school and gender. This study uses a descriptive design conducted at SD Negeri 104245 Tumpatan. Data obtained by looking at the value of student mathematics learning outcomes (documents), the subject of which a total of 300 people (163 male and 138 female). Data were analyzed with descriptive analysis techniques using the normal curve approach. The results showed that the average mathematics learning outcomes of class I students for male students were 72 with low categories and women scored 73 with medium categories, class II students for men rated 71 with low categories and female grades 76 with medium categories, students class III 70 with low categories for men and women, class IV students with a score of 82 with a moderate category both male and female students, class V with a grade of 82 with a moderate category obtained by men and women, and class VI students for males, 80 were obtained in the medium category and women scored 83 in the medium category.

The low mathematics learning outcomes of grade V students is the background of this study, of 18 only 8 (44.45%) are complete, the average value obtained is 55.83. This study aims to improve the results of mathematics learning by applying the method of discussion. This study is a classroom action research conducted in class V SDN 003 Tembilahan Kota, the subject in this study amounted to 18 students consisting of 15 male students and 3 female students. The study was conducted in two cycles, each consisting of two meetings and one daily test. The results of this study states that after applied the method of discussion of mathematics learning outcomes of students of grade V SDN 003 Tembilahan Kota has increased. This is evidenced by: in prasiklus a thorough student is 8 students with an average score of 55.83, in the cycle I complete student is 16 students with an average value of 80.00. And on the second cycle of completed students is 18 students with an average grade of 88.06.

The objectives of this study are: 1) to know the implementation of cooperative learning model of STAD type in mathematics learning in class V students in SDI Blidit, Waigete, Sikka Regency, 2) to find out the improvement of students' learning outcomes after applying cooperative learning model of STAD type on mathematics learning in class V students in SDI Blidit, Waigete, Sikka Regency. This research is a type of Classroom Action Research (CAR) by using a qualitative approach. The subject in this study was the V-grade SDI Blidit student, numbering 20 students. The techniques of data collection in this study were observation, interview, test and documentation. Based on the results of the data analysis and the discussion of the results can be concluded that the results of the study of class V students in mathematics after implementation the cooperative learning model of STAD type in cycle I has not reached the complete learning. It can be seen from the number of students who reached the KKM or minimal completeness criteria is 6 people (60.5%) of 20 students, while in cycle II has undergone an increase by an overall percentage of 86%. Teacher and student activities also increased from cycle I to cycle II; (56.15%) in cycle I and (84.61%) in cycle II with its criteria is very good. While the student activity cycle I (50%) and cycle II (87.7%) are in excellent criteria. Based on the results of the interviews, it can be concluded that students are motivated when learning materials are implemented using the STAD type Cooperative learning model.

One of the problems in the learning process of class V SD Al-Manar Surabaya in the academic year 2019-2020 integer material is the teacher uses lecture methods that make students quickly bored and passive. The impact is students have difficulty accepting lessons well and learning outcomes are less than KKM. Therefore, to overcome these problems the researchers applied the course review horay (CRH) learning model. CRH can make students more active and not feel bored. In addition, the application of the course review horay learning model can focus students in learning, so students will more easily receive the material well. The purpose of this study is to describe an increase in learning outcomes after applying the course review horay (CRH) learning model of mathematics in integer material in fifth grade students of SD Al-Manar Surabaya. This type of research is a classroom action research that has been carried out in two cycles with an indicator of research success by 75%. The subjects of this study were 28 students in grade V-B SD Al-Manar Surabaya, consisting of 14 male students and 14 female students. The results showed that learning outcomes have increased with the percentage of completeness of the first cycle 64.28% and the second cycle 85.71%. Thus it can be concluded that the course review horay (CRH) learning model can improve mathematics learning outcomes of integer material in fifth grade students of SD Al-Manar Surabaya.

The results of observations on April 15, 2019, at SMP Negeri 1 Peureulak, East Aceh District, and the 2017/2018 National Examinations showed that students experienced difficulties in geometry, so there was a need for teaching materials in the form of LAS (Student Activity Sheets). This development aims to determine that teaching materials in the form of LAS based on Acehnese local wisdom are valid, practical, and effective, and also determine student learning outcomes. This research is a development research using the ADDIE model (Analyze, Design, Development, Implementation, and Evaluation). The subject of the trial in this study was grade VII-1 students of SMP Negeri 1 Peureulak, East Aceh District. Questionnaires, observations, interviews, and tests are used as data collection techniques and instruments in this research. The data analysis in this study is descriptive analysis using the preparation/development of the LAS product variable and the resulting LAS quality variable. As for student learning outcomes in using LAS can be seen from the results of the LAS analysis, which includes student learning outcomes as one of the effectiveness aspect of LAS and test data on learning outcomes. Based on the results of the analysis, it can be concluded that the teaching materials in the form of LAS based on Acehnese local wisdom in mathematics learning especially geometry material in Junior High Schools are categorized as valid, practical, and effective. Student learning outcomes using the LAS have a mastery score with a score of 86.43.

The results of mathematics lessons of grade 4 students of MI Maarif Kapulogo Village, Kepil Wonosobo subdistrict can be said to be renddah. Based on the results of the interview obtained data on the average daily repeat value of students multiplication material and the division of numbers is 67.00 and students who can be said to complete is 6 students out of 10 students, then the percentage of completion of student learning is 62%. The research aims to know the process of mathematics learning and to know the improvement of learning outcomes in grade 4 students of MI Ma`arif Kapulogo Kepil Wonosobo in the 2020/2021 school year after learning using Talking stick learning models. This type of research is a class action research with 2 cycles and each cycle consists of 4 stages namely planning, implementation, observation and reflection. The subject of the study was a grade 4 student of MI Ma'arif Kapulogo with a total of 10 people. Collection using observation and test methods. Data analysis using descriptive analysis. The results showed that the mathematics learning process using Talking stick learning model in grade 4 students of MI Ma'Arif Kapulogo Kepil Wonosobo in the 2020/2021 school year was carried out as many as two cycles and each cycle consisted of 2 meetings. Each cycle consists of four stages, namely planning, implementation, observation and reflection. The results showed that the average results of learning mathematics in pre-cycle was 57 with 50% completedness. Then the average results of learning mathematics in the cycle increased to 70 with 70% completeness and in the second cycle the average results of mathematics learning increased to 85 with 90% completeness. Thus, the learning model of Talking stick approach can improve the results of mathematics learning students in grade IV MI Ma'arif Kapulogo District Kepil Wonosono Regency

This study aims to: (1) develop thematic textbooks based on local wisdom of our best friend's environmental theme material for grade V elementary school students, (2) Know the validity, practicality and effectiveness of thematic textbooks based on local wisdom of our best friend's environmental theme material for grade students V elementary school. The development of thematic textbook learning media based on local wisdom uses the Research and Development (R & D) method. The development stages include: (1) Potentials and problems, (2) Data collection, (3) Product design, (4) Design validation, (5) Design revision, (6) Product testing, (7) Product revision (Sugiyono, 2016). The research was conducted with 33 students from class V SDN 2 Sendang Jepara Regency. Initial product development is a process of making media based on needs analysis. Expert testing or validation was carried out by 2 experts, namely media experts and material experts. The data collection method in this research is observation, interview, and questionnaire. The data analysis technique used descriptive analysis and comparison test of two independent groups, namely using the independent t-test. Based on the results of the trial, this thematic teaching material is very valid, very interesting, effective and can be applied in learning. This can be seen from the results of the validation test from three experts which show that the product is good. The results of the effectiveness test showed that the experimental class students had better learning outcomes than the control class. This means that textbooks based on local wisdom of Jepara Regency are developed effectively
